#66000b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66000b is composed of 40% red, 0%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 89.2%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 353.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 20%. #66000b color hex could be obtained by blending #cc0016 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

Shades and Tints of #66000b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040000 is the darkest color, while #ffeff1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#66000b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#372f30 is the less saturated color, while #66000b is the most saturated one.
